Leaving your supplier should not cost Spencers Wood a night
Most Spencers Wood operators stay with a supplier they have stopped rating, because changing one feels like risking a week of bare beds. It is the objection we hear most, so here is exactly how it runs.
- Week one
An hour on your floors, before anything changes
An hour on site in Spencers Wood: what is on the shelves, what is in circulation, what is past saving. You keep every item you own — nothing is bought back or written off to make a contract look neater.
- The overlap
The old round and the new one overlap
Your current supplier finishes their cycle while the RG7 round starts delivering. For that week you are carrying more linen than you need, which is the point — there is no day when a floor is short.
- From then on
Your round, your day, your account manager
Collections settle into a standing slot, processed at our own plant rather than passed on. Swallowfield and Grazeley are already collected on the same run, so this is an existing journey rather than a new one.
No exit fee, no buy-back, no minimum term to escape from. If your notice runs to March, we start in March.
Through the changeover, Spencers Wood rooms stay made up. Guests notice nothing.

What is the difference between hire and wash-only for RG7?
Both are available, and moving between them does not mean a new account.
- On hire we hold and replace the stock, including the spares you would otherwise be storing.
- Wash-only keeps your linen yours, processed to the same spec.
- Mixed is common — most properties end up somewhere between the two.
- Hire covers replacement — the par level does not quietly drop over a season while nobody is counting.
